Amid the largest measles outbreak in the United States in a generation, he’s focused on unproven treatments while downplaying vaccines.
He canceled investments in promising medical research that will leave us ill prepared for future health emergencies.
He replaced experts on federal health advisory committees with unqualified individuals who share his dangerous and unscientific views.
And he championed federal legislation that will cause millions of people with health insurance through Medicaid to lose their coverage.
On RFK Jr., one of those sources is the group Defend Public Health.
